DeQuincy is a very small city located in the state of Louisiana. With a population of 2,847 people and two associated neighborhoods, DeQuincy is the 131st largest community in Louisiana. In DeQuincy, however, the average commute to work is quite long. On average, people spend 33.14 minutes each day getting to work, which is significantly higher than the national average.
DeQuincy is a small city, and as such doesn't have a public transit system that people use to get to and from their jobs every day.
The population of DeQuincy has a very low overall level of education: only 9.02% of people over 25 hold a 4-year college degree or higher.
The per capita income in DeQuincy in 2022 was $30,194, which is upper middle income relative to Louisiana, and lower middle income relative to the rest of the US. This equates to an annual income of $120,776 for a family of four. However, DeQuincy contains both very wealthy and poor people as well.

The greatest number of DeQuincy residents report their race to be White, followed by Black or African-American. Important ancestries of people in DeQuincy include Irish, French Canadian, German, English, and French.
The most common language spoken in DeQuincy is English. Other important languages spoken here include French and Italian.
